Around the Way Girl Book Summary

In 'Around the Way Girl', Taraji P. Henson shares her journey from humble beginnings in Washington, D.C., to becoming a celebrated actress and cultural icon. Through candid storytelling, she reveals the struggles and triumphs that shaped her, including the ups and downs of her career and personal life. Henson's wit and authenticity resonate as she reflects on her relationships, resilience, and the importance of being true to oneself. This memoir isn’t just a retelling of her rise to fame, but a heartfelt invitation to embrace one’s roots. Book Review of Around the Way Girl

The star of the hit show "Empire" recalls her beloved screen characters while tracing the story of her life and career, discussing her father's Vietnam service, her rise from the violence of the streets of Washington D.C., and her experiences as a singlemother.

Taraji P. Henson

Taraji P. Henson is a celebrated American actress, author, and advocate. She is best known for her captivating performances in television series such as 'Empire' and films like 'Hidden Figures' and 'The Curious Case of Benjamin Button.' In addition to her acting career, Henson authored her memoir, 'Around the Way Girl,' which offers an intimate look at her journey, struggles, and triumphs in the entertainment industry. Her writing style is candid and heartfelt, reflecting her vibrant personality and resilience. Henson's work not only showcases her artistic talents but also serves as an inspiration to many aspiring artists.

Denene Millner

Denene Millner is an accomplished author, screenwriter, and journalist renowned for her engaging narratives that often explore themes of family, love, and cultural identity. With a writing style that blends humor and heartfelt emotion, Millner captivates readers through her relatable characters and evocative storytelling. She is the author of several noteworthy titles, including 'The Vow', 'After the Party', and 'The Christmas Wedding', as well as the bestselling 'A Love Like this'. Millner is also a prominent figure in the literary community, contributing to various media platforms and advocating for diverse voices in literature.

Ta-Nehisi Coates is an acclaimed American author and journalist known for his profound explorations of African American culture and history. His seminal work, "Between the World and Me," won the National Book Award for Nonfiction in 2015 and has been lauded for its poignant examination of race in America. Coates has also made significant contributions to comic books, notably writing for Marvel's "Black Panther" and "Captain America" series. He has been a national correspondent for The Atlantic, where his essays garnered widespread attention and accolades. Coates continues to influence contemporary thought on race, history, and politics through his powerful and evocative writing.

Anthony Bourdain was an acclaimed chef, author, and television personality known for his deep exploration of global cuisine and culture. He gained widespread recognition with his 2000 bestseller "Kitchen Confidential: Adventures in the Culinary Underbelly," which offered an unvarnished look behind the scenes of the restaurant industry. Bourdain's literary talents extended to several other books, including "A Cook's Tour" and "Medium Raw," further cementing his status as a compelling storyteller. His groundbreaking TV shows such as "No Reservations" and "Parts Unknown" took viewers on culinary adventures around the world, earning him numerous awards, including multiple Emmy Awards. Bourdain's legacy endures as a pioneer who celebrated the richness of diverse cultures through food.
